Pathways to Healing: Navigating Substance Abuse Rehabilitation

Rehabilitation for drug abuse is a deeply personal and often challenging journey. Individuals facing addiction may find themselves overwhelmed by the complexities of treatment options and emotional barriers.

It's crucial to understand that recovery is not a linear process, but rather a winding path filled with ups and downs. There are diverse pathways to healing, each tailored to meet the unique needs of the individual.

One common approach involves inpatient treatment centers, where individuals can receive 24/7 support and in-depth therapy. Outpatient programs provide flexibility for those who need to maintain their daily routines while participating in group sessions, individual counseling, and prescription drug management.

Support groups like Narcotics Anonymous (NA) and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) offer a valuable sense of community and responsibility. These groups provide a safe space for individuals to share their experiences, learn coping mechanisms, and build lasting relationships.

Overcoming Addiction: Evidence-Based Treatment Options

Addiction is a complex and chronic disease that can have devastating consequences for individuals, families, and communities. Fortunately, there are effective therapies available to help people overcome addiction and reclaim their lives. Evidence-based treatments are grounded in scientific research and have been shown to enhance outcomes for those struggling with substance use disorders.

One of the most widely used evidence-based treatment options is counseling. CBT helps individuals identify the thoughts, feelings, and behaviors that contribute to their addiction. By learning new coping mechanisms and strategies, people can reduce cravings and avoid relapse.

Another powerful treatment option is medication-assisted treatment (MAT). MAT uses medications in conjunction with counseling to reduce withdrawal symptoms, prevent the effects of drugs, and minimize cravings.

12-step programs also play a vital role in recovery. These groups provide a safe environment where people can share about their experiences, offer each other encouragement, and develop valuable coping skills.
